01 · The signal

A foundation model looks at farmland so you don't have to.

Hand-built indices like NDVI compress a satellite scene to one number. We keep the whole picture: our GeoFM embeddings — 256-dimensional monthly vectors from Sentinel-2 imagery — summarise everything the satellite sees over each crop's producing regions, on top of a physically-interpretable remote-sensing core. Region by region, weighted by production share, mapped to each tradeable security.

GeoFMour GeoFM · Sentinel-2

256-dim monthly scene embeddings over crop AOIs — the learned representation of "what the land looks like".

VegetationMODIS NDVI

Daily vegetation vigour, lags and rolling anomalies per producing region.

WaterCHIRPS rainfall · ERA5 soil moisture

Precipitation and root-zone moisture — the supply shocks that move softs.

HeatERA5-Land temperature · GDD

Growing-degree-days, heat stress and frost windows per phenology calendar.

02 · The discovery

Satellite data is a selective edge for commodities and commodity-linked securities.

We tested five configurations head-to-head on identical (security, horizon) cells — price + weather (rainfall, temperature, soil moisture, NDVI) is the baseline; the four arms add GeoFM satellite embeddings in different ways. Blanket use hurts. Compression doesn't save it. The only configuration that beats the baseline portfolio-wide is the one that applies satellite only where geography says it should work.

Price + weather baseline · rain, temp, soil, NDVI
50.5%reference
+ GeoFM satellite · blanket, all 256 dims
−0.9pp49.6%
+ GeoFM satellite · PLS-compressed 256→16
−1.7pp48.8%
+ GeoFM satellite · thin-ETF gate
−0.1pp50.4%
+ GeoFM satellite · concentrated-crop gate ★
+0.3pp50.8%
30-day directional hit-rate vs the price + weather baseline · n≈28 securities · identical cells across arms · walk-forward, zero look-ahead. Bars show the change against baseline. The concentrated-crop gate is the only arm that adds portfolio-wide — +0.3pp — and lifts strategy Sharpe at every horizon: 15d 0.265→0.287 (+8%), 30d 0.213→0.237 (+11%), 90d 0.504→0.512 (+2%). On the satellite-gated softs themselves the lift is +2.5 to +3.6pp.
03 · The gate

One rule, fixed before the test: follow the crop's geography.

When one region grows most of the world's supply, the satellite state of that region genuinely drives global price. When supply is spread across dozens of substitutable origins, 256 extra dimensions are noise to overfit. So satellite goes ON for concentrated-origin softs and OFF for distributed staples — decided a-priori from crop geography, not fit to results. The losers prove the rule as much as the winners.

Satellite ON · concentrated origins

The same three names lead every run

  • SB1 · Sugar #11 Brazil Center-South crush
    +3.6pp
  • IJ1 · Palm oil ~85% Indonesia + Malaysia
    +2.7pp
  • CC1 · Cocoa ~70% West Africa
    +2.5pp
  • KC1 · Coffee arabica Brazil-dominated
    +0.7pp
Satellite OFF · distributed origins

Where satellite hurts — so we don't use it

  • W 1 · Wheat CBOT dozens of substitutable origins
    −4.1pp
  • MW1 · Wheat spring same story
    −3.8pp
  • Corn · soy complex diluted signal, gated off
    0.0pp
  •  30d hit-rate deltas if satellite were forced on
